Klei does it again.

Take some slay the spire style deck building, and a futuristic RPG and then shake them up well and you come out with Griftlands. The increasing difficulty of the game feels very natural as your decisions make you enemies or allies throughout your playthrough which come with their own buffs or debuffs. The inclusion of the negotiation deck is a fantastic shift and forces you to think carefully about your play style. Do you try to negotiate a bargain on a purchase now, or save your resolve for a potentially later time when you might need it more?

Everything is well designed and any mechanics are shown when you mouse over them, leading to a non intrusive way to learn what various mechanics and lore items are.

I mean, at this point, is there anything Klei doesn't do well? If you like deck builders and RPGs this is an easy buy.
